Top Entry-Level Project Management Certifications
1. Certified Associate in Project Management (CAPM)
CAPM is among the most prestigious beginner certifications offered by the Project Management Institute.
Main Features:
- Intended exclusively for newbies
- Focuses on the basics of project management and associated terminology
- No prior experience needed; only educational credit hours matter
CAPM verifies your knowledge of essential project management concepts and usually acts as a precursor to PMP.
Recommended For: Recent graduates & beginners
2. Google Project Management Certificate
The Google Project Management Certificate is another very sought-after course for beginners.
Main Features:
- No educational qualification needed
- Takes 3 to 6 months to complete
- Training in Agile, Scrum, and projects in the real world
This course emphasizes practical skills applicable in the workforce, thus preparing candidates for an entry-level position.
Ideal for: Career changers and beginners
